Source: gcide
Obstreperous \Ob*strep"er*ous\, a. [L. obstreperus, from
obstrepere to make a noise at; ob (see {Ob-}) + strepere to
make a noise.]

1. Attended by, or making, a loud and tumultuous noise;
clamorous; noisy; vociferous. "The obstreperous city."
--Wordsworth. "Obstreperous approbation." --Addison.

[1913 Webster]



Beating the air with their obstreperous beaks. --B.
Jonson.

[1913 Webster]



2. Resistant to control; unruly.
[PJC] -- {Ob*streper*ous*ly}, adv. --
{Ob*streper*ous*ness}, n.

[1913 Webster]
